DSPs are a little more specialized. Analog Devices has yet to top their TigerSHARC (used in Axe Ultra, which has been around for 3-4 years now) which is why Fractal went ahead and just used 2 of them in the Axe II.

at this point i've given up, and saving money for a new modeller. the 11r has served me well for a year and i'm sure it would do great for another 6 months. more than 80 gigs and 10 recording session and countless hours of home use has gone without problems, so i got my moneys worth

just the lack of a standalone editor is enough do drive me to another platform now. the lack of global eq to adjust to different pa's and monitoring systems is frustrating, i use a small mixer to get around this. then there is all those nice to have things like ir's - for me a 4 x 12 with g12h30's would have covered 50% of my needs.
